Chatbot
Pro Research Analysisby
Searched over 200M research papers for "chatbot"
Consensus Meter
The Role and Development of Chatbots in Various Domains
Chatbots in Mental Health: Features and Applications
Chatbots have emerged as valuable tools in the mental health sector, offering support to individuals who may be hesitant to seek traditional mental health services due to stigma. These systems can converse with users through written, spoken, and visual languages, providing therapy, training, and screening services. A comprehensive review of 53 studies identified 41 different chatbots, primarily rule-based and implemented in stand-alone software. These chatbots often led conversations and used a combination of written, spoken, and visual outputs. The most common applications were for managing depression and autism.
Technical Aspects of Chatbot Development
The development of chatbots, especially for medical applications, involves several technical components. Key modules include text understanding, dialogue management, database layers, and text generation. The most common techniques for these modules are pattern matching and fixed output generation. Recent trends show a shift towards machine learning-based approaches, enhancing the chatbot's ability to understand and generate natural language responses.
Chatbot Development Tools and Techniques
Choosing the right development tools is crucial for creating effective chatbots. Various tools focus on different technical and managerial aspects, enabling developers to build chatbots that can serve as virtual assistants within social networks or web applications. The most advanced chatbots use deep learning and reinforcement learning to understand user requests and generate appropriate responses. Popular datasets for training these chatbots include the Twitter dataset, Airline Travel Information Systems (ATIS), and Ubuntu Dialog Corpora.
User-Centric Design for Enhanced User Experience
Designing chatbots with a user-centric approach is essential for improving user satisfaction and engagement. Effective conversational design incorporates linguistic, visual, and interactive elements. Guidelines derived from systematic literature reviews suggest that well-designed chatbots can significantly enhance user experience by making interactions more natural and intuitive.
Chatbots in Education: Enhancing Learning Outcomes
In the educational sector, chatbots have shown a medium-to-high effect on learning outcomes. They can improve explicit reasoning, learning achievement, knowledge retention, and learning interest. However, their impact on critical thinking, learning engagement, and motivation has been less positive. Future research should explore these areas to maximize the benefits of chatbot-assisted learning.
Conclusion
Chatbots are transforming various fields by providing efficient, scalable, and user-friendly solutions. In mental health, they offer accessible support for managing conditions like depression and autism. The development of chatbots involves sophisticated techniques and tools, with a growing emphasis on machine learning. User-centric design principles are crucial for enhancing user experience, and in education, chatbots have the potential to significantly improve learning outcomes. As technology advances, the role of chatbots is expected to expand, offering even more innovative solutions across different domains.
Sources and full results
Most relevant research papers on this topic